Swiss economy grows by 0.7% in Q2

The Swiss Gross Domestic Product (GDP) in the second quarter rose 0.7% compared to the previous three-month period, the Swiss State Secretariat for Economic Affairs (SECO) revealed in its report on Tuesday. Year over year, the figure grew 1.8%.

Quarter on quarter, manufacturing and construction increased 2.6% and 0.1% respectively, while trade declined 1.2%. On an annual level, manufacturing jumped 3.9%, construction added 0.4%, and trade lost 0.7%.

"The slightly above-average result was shaped by a strong expansion of the chemical and pharmaceutical industry. In line with weak domestic demand, the other sectors developed mixed," it was mentioned in the report.
